Social Role Theory (Eagly, 1987) stipulates that differences in expected behavior between men and women are a result of differen

ces in behavior that evolved from biological differences between the sexes.1. True2. False
Social Studies
1 answer:
Goryan [66]3 years ago
3 0

Answer: False

Explanation:

Eagly's (1987) social role theory posits that widely shared gender differences develop from the social and cultural norms that characterizes a society. In western societies, there are greater participation of men in paid positions of higher status and power than women. Also, the gendered differences gives differentiated skills to men and women.

In several societies today, top positions in the society are usually given to men such as presidents, managers etc. Culture has an influence on people's behavior in the society.

Our grandmother cared for the twins all summer, but she refused to____to their every whim
rusak2 [61]

Our grandmother cared for the twins all summer, but she refused to cater to their every whim.

<h3>Vocabulary</h3>

             Vocabulary refers to the word stock and the kinds of words that should be used in different situations and tones.

               The vocabulary word which is fit for the given question is 'cater.' The term 'cater' means to provide for someone with everything that the individual wants or requests.

               According to the question, the grandmother looked after all the needs of the twins but did not give in to their whims and fancies. Thus, 'cater' is an appropriate word for it.

              Words like supply, provide, agree, and gratify can be used as synonyms for 'cater.' Synonyms refer to words that are different in pronunciation and spelling but are almost the same in meaning.
